Images lie at the heart of the creative process. They are the language of the “middle realm,” a place where literal words don’t yet exist. Depth psychologists believe that images are animate and in this seminar we immerse ourselves in this dynamic language. Dream images, metaphors, fantasies, and images from the natural world will weave their connections through our writing.

Kim Hermanson, Ph.D. is on the faculty of Pacifica Graduate Institute, Meridian University and the Esalen Institute. Her most recent book is Getting Messy: Taking Risks and Opening the Imagination. A past sudents says: “She is a terrific teacher—the discussion of negative space as applied to writing and the creative process has revolutionized how I think about the novel I’m writing.”
